    About The Work

    Placidus, The Patron Saint of Hunters and the Apparition of the Sacred Swan During the Fabled Chase  is a still taken from Saskia Olde Wolbers' film Pareidolia, which takes as its subject the creation of writer Eugen Herrigel's Zen in the Art of Archery, a 1948 book set in Japan that developed a cult following in Europe. The film is told by a fictional translator, recounting a conversation between a master, an apprentice, and the translator's alter ego, which takes the form of a bird. The film is set inside various “buildings” that evidence elements of traditional Japanese architectural styles.

    The term Pareidolia describes the tendency of human perception to find meaning in incidental structures and to seek patterns in random data—for example images of animals or faces in clouds.  The film, typical of the artist’s approach to film-making, is entirely analogue and shot inside model sets crafted by the artist. This film fuses footage of university lecture theatre, an archery hall and various traditional Japanese interiors that fold into themselves, alternated with animatronic birds drinking from dripping plants
